24K Environmental Control Unit (ECU) Sole Source to RaytheonThe Defense Logistics Agency Aviation issued Solicitation SPRRA2-26-R-0034 as a sole-source procurement for the 24K Environmental Control Unit (ECU) and associated spare parts under an Indefinite Delivery/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) contract to Raytheon Company, identified by CAGE code 05716 and designated as a large business with no socioeconomic set-asides. The procurement supports Patriot Ground Support Equipment, focusing on sustainment and modernization through hardware upgrades, with key deliverables including the ADI TPX-57A(V)1 Upgrade Mod Kit and the 24K ECU in multiple color variants (Green, Tan, Sand). Amendment 0003 extended the pricing catalog duration from two to five years, covering fiscal years 2026 through 2030, and revised the minimum order quantities to 50 units for the Radar Mod Kit and 10 units for the ECU, while removing the High Voltage Power Supply and Digital Encoder from the scope. The parts list, updated through multiple amendments, reflects incremental changes to quantities and part configurations, with the total initial requirement for ECU units totaling 206, later adjusted to 45 units of part number 2714M1000-90 in green and 161 units of part number 2714M1000-110 in tan. Proposals must be submitted as separate, un-sanitized cost breakdowns in ProPricer Excel format with all original formulas and tabs intact, accompanied by certified cost or pricing data under TINA thresholds, indirect rate documentation, and compliance with FAR and DFARS requirements, including Limitation on Pass-Through Charges and Organizational Conflicts of Interest disclosures. All communication must occur exclusively through designated points of contact, Kimberly S. Thomas and Anna Phillips, and must be in writing via email only. The place of performance is Andover, Massachusetts, and the offer deadline was extended to April 30, 2026. Offerors must certify compliance with federal restrictions on covered telecommunications equipment and services and provide JCP Certification for export-controlled technical data. No formal packaging, marking, inspection criteria, or billing instructions were specified beyond the requirement for proper part number labeling and full cost transparency.
